The photo is of a lovespoon given to Mr Chalky and I at our wedding. It's hand carved out of one piece of wood. We have two more lovespoons of similar size, one especially carved for us with a daffodil and a french cockerel on it (I'm Welsh, he's French (and American)). It's quite a common thing for the the bride and groom to be given to in Wales (you know that small country next door to England?!)
